網友評分:
5分
ucore操作系統官方版是一款功能強大的開源操作系統,適用于清華大學計算機系專業教學實驗,有效的提高了用戶的學習效率。軟件是一款不可多得的操作系統學習資源,能夠幫助用戶更好的去理解學習計算機的各種基礎知識。
#ucore的Windows編譯環境#
##安裝##
正常軟件安裝方式即可,請盡量創建桌面快捷方式,并在安裝完成后運行以確保初始化。

##運行##
正常安裝,桌面應該出現兩個圖標

*第一次運行,請先打開uCore Environment,將會在HOME文件夾下創建當前用戶文件夾*
uCore Environment 打開 bash,在其中可以使用大部分 linux 命令,包括git、gcc、qemu
HOME 指向工作目錄,其中當前用戶名的文件夾,對應打開 bash 后的初始目錄 ~
##測試##
打開 bash,進入某一lab的目錄,make qemu

另外bash支持復制粘貼,點擊或者左上角-編輯-標記,右鍵復制,左上角圖標-編輯-粘貼。
四種學習目標和對應手段
略知OS基本概念:看在線課程原理部分的視頻,可大致知道OS的概念;
理解OS基本原理:在1的基礎上,完成學堂在線練習題和與OS原相關的在線操作系統課程練習題,可理解OS基本原理
掌握OS設計實現:在2的基礎上,能夠通過編程完成labcodes的8個lab實驗中的基本練習和實驗報告
深入OS核心功能:在3的基礎上,能夠通過編程完成labcodes的8個lab實驗中的challenge練習
體驗OS科學研究:在4的基礎上,能夠通過閱讀論文、設計、編程、實驗評價等過程來完成課程設計(大實驗)
【注意】
筑基內功--請提前學習計算機原理、c語言、數據結構課程
工欲善其事,必先利其器--請掌握七種武器 實驗常用工具列表
學至于行之而止矣--請在實驗中體會操作系統的精髓